A Guide to Feeding Animals While Traveling: Survey Contributions

Introduction: Traveling can be an exciting adventure, but for animal lovers, it can sometimes be challenging to ensure that the local wildlife is well-fed. As responsible explorers, it is important to consider the impact our actions have on the animals we encounter during our journeys. In this blog post, we will discuss a comprehensive guide to help you feed animals while traveling. Moreover, we will highlight the significance of survey contributions and how they can aid in animal conservation. The Importance of Feeding Animals Responsibly: Feeding wild animals can seem like a kind gesture, but it can actually have negative consequences. Animals may become dependent on human-provided food, leading to a disruption in their natural feeding habits. Additionally, some foods commonly given to animals may not be suitable for their diets, causing health issues or even death. Therefore, it is crucial to feed animals responsibly by adhering to the following guidelines: 1. Do your research: Before your trip, research the feeding habits and dietary needs of the animals you may encounter. Understanding their natural diet will help you choose appropriate food items. 2. Provide natural foods: Whenever possible, offer natural foods that the animals would typically consume in their environment. Fruits, vegetables, nuts, seeds, or even foraging opportunities can be a great way to supplement their diet. 3. Avoid human food: Many human foods can be harmful to animals, causing digestive issues or attracting unwanted pests. It is essential to refrain from feeding them processed or cooked food, as well as bread, cookies, or junk food. Survey Contributions for Animal Conservation: In addition to responsibly feeding animals during your travels, there are other impactful ways to contribute to their well-being. Participating in surveys and sharing your observations can provide valuable data for conservation efforts. Here's how survey contributions can make a difference: 1. Citizen science projects: Numerous organizations conduct citizen science projects that allow travelers and locals to contribute to ongoing research. By reporting your animal sightings and behaviors, you can help scientists monitor population trends, migration patterns, and habitat changes. 2. Online platforms and apps: Digital platforms and mobile applications are making it easier than ever to contribute to surveys. These platforms allow you to record your observations, upload photos, and share them with experts or fellow enthusiasts. Examples include eBird, iNaturalist, and Whale Report. 3. Local collaborations: When visiting a new destination, consider seeking out local researchers or conservation organizations. They may have specific survey projects or initiatives that you could contribute to during your visit. This collaboration can provide valuable insights into the local animal population and their needs. Conclusion: Feeding animals while traveling requires responsibility and consideration. Educating yourself about their natural diet, and providing appropriate foods are essential steps to ensure their well-being. Additionally, contributing to surveys and sharing your observations can make a significant impact on animal conservation efforts. By following these guidelines and actively participating in survey projects, you can enjoy your travels while also leaving a positive footprint on the wildlife you encounter.
